The Quest

Well, to solve this wonderful problem, there is a website called the Virtual Writing Tutor that can help you to get rid of it. First, open your web browser. Then, type this URL VirtualWritingTutor.com in the address bar and hit enter. If you typed the URL correctly, you will see this logo in the top left-hand corner of the screen and the navigation menu right under it.

In the top right-hand corner, there are some icons that represent all the different sharing possibilities. In the middle of the screen, it’s the text area. As you can see, here we have some instructions. (Type, speak or copy-paste your text here.) In the bottom right-hand corner of the text area are a series of icons to help you with your pronunciation. In order to correct your text, there are buttons just above the text area (Word Count, Check Grammar, Score Essay, etc.) Beside the Logout button, you have the setting’s menu. Under the text area, there are two examples buttons which will give you some samples. For the icons, the ABC check mark is to spell checker. Whenever it detects errors, you just need to scroll at the bottom of the page, and you can have a specific explanation for each of the misspelled words. You can use the microphone to talk or to pronounce a word that you don’t know. Beside that, once you have finished your text, you can click on the speech button so that it can read your text at loud. Finally, the sound icon could download your text in MP3 format as text-to-speech and the W icon is to download your text as a doc file.

The Solution

Now here is where you want to go to find the solution to the specific problem I mentioned before. In my field of study, the most important tool on this website is the grammar checker. It can eliminate all the possible errors in an email before sending it to someone. For today's example, I am going to use a short text that I have written before. I will paste it in the text area of the website. After, you need to see if you made any grammar errors. To do so, click on the button " check grammar ". Then, it will automatically scroll down to show you the mistakes you’ve made, the correct explanation and the corrected word. This can also count your words and check for any target structures if you need in your text.
